Cases | In re Davis, 483 S.E.2d 440 (N.C. Ct. App. 1997) | 2018

The trial court found the juveniles delinquent on the basis that they injured automobiles and ordered each to pay $1000 in restitution as a condition of probation. On appeal, the juveniles claimed that the trial court erred in ordering restitution because the State presented insufficient evidence to support the amount. The appellate court remanded to trial court for a redetermination of damages. The market value of the vehicles was less than the amount of restitution.
